Elements to Consider Before Window Replacement
Before embarking on a window replacement project, homeowners should think about several factors to make sure a smooth and successful experience:
1. Kind of Window
- Comprehend the various window styles: Double-hung, sash, slider, and more.
- Evaluate which type lines up with the home's architectural style.
2. Products Used
- Vinyl: Affordable and low maintenance.
- Wood: Provides a traditional appearance but needs more upkeep.
- Fiberglass: Highly durable and energy-efficient.
3. Energy Efficiency Ratings
- Try to find windows with the Energy Star label.
- Inspect the U-factor and Solar Heat Gain Coefficient (SHGC) for much better energy efficiency.
4. Installation Costs
- Research the typical installation expenses and compare quotes from numerous contractors.
- Think about the prospective cost savings on energy costs to offset preliminary costs.
5. Local Building Codes
- Verify any local regulations or building codes that must be stuck to throughout the replacement process.
6. Timeline of Project
- Plan for the length of time the replacement will take and if it will interrupt everyday activities.
Kinds Of Windows Available
Property owners have a variety of choices when choosing new windows. The following table sums up some common types in addition to their main functions:
| Type of Window | Description | Benefits |
|---|---|---|
| Double-Hung | 2 operable sashes | Easy cleansing; great ventilation |
| Casement | Hinged on one side | Outstanding ventilation; unobstructed view |
| Slider | Moves horizontally | Space-efficient; simple to operate |
| Bay or Bow | Extends outside from the home | Increases natural light; adds dimension |
| Image | Non-opening window, big glass | Takes full advantage of views; enhances visual appeals |
| Awning | Hinged at the top, swings out | Great for rainy locations; supplies ventilation |
| Skylight | Set up in the roof | Adds light and a sense of openness |

FAQs about Home Window Replacement
1. How frequently should windows be replaced?
Typically, windows must be replaced every 15-20 years, depending on wear and tear and energy efficiency.
2. Can I change windows myself?
While DIY window replacement is possible, employing specialists is recommended to ensure proper installation and avoid potential problems.
3. What are the signs that I require to replace my windows?
Common signs consist of drafts, difficulty operating windows, water leaks, condensation in between panes, and noticeable rot or damage.
4. Are energy-efficient windows worth the financial investment?
Yes, energy-efficient windows can cause substantial savings on energy bills and improve home convenience.
